Texas Rangers extend AL West lead with series win over Seattle Mariners

The Texas Rangers defeated the Seattle Mariners 7‑1 on July 25, 2026 at Globe Life Field, with Nathan Eovaldi throwing seven strong innings, allowing three hits and striking out eight. The victory gave the Rangers a 2½‑game lead over the Houston Astros for the American League West title. The previous night, July 24, the Rangers edged Seattle 5‑4 after Jake Burger hit a two‑run homer and a tiebreaking single, moving the Rangers 1½ games ahead in the division.

During the series, third‑baseman Josh Jung was placed on a 10‑day injured list with a left calf strain, and infielder Josh Smith was recalled from Triple‑A Round Rock to fill the roster spot. The Rangers have now won the first two games of the four‑game set and are preparing for the next matchup with Jacob de Grom starting for Texas and Logan Gilbert for Seattle.

The wins keep Texas atop the AL West, while Seattle trails further behind in the division race.
